ورخ
Root entry · 7 derived lemmasThis root primarily relates to the concept of dough becoming thin or relaxed due to excess water. It also extends to the act of dating or recording an event with a specific date.
Derived headwords
الوَرِيخَةnoun
- 1.Thin doughclassical
Dough that has become excessively watery, resulting in a thin consistency.
وَرِخَverb
- 1.He dated it, with the same meaning.both
He dated it, with the same meaning.
يُورِخُverb
- 1.to become relaxedclassical
The present tense form of the verb meaning to become relaxed, referring to dough.
وَرخًاnoun
- 1.relaxation (of dough)classical
The state or act of dough becoming relaxed and thin.
أَوْرَخْتُverb
- 1.to make relaxedclassical
To cause dough to become relaxed and thin.
وَرَّخَverb
- 1.He dated it, with the same meaning.both
He dated it, with the same meaning.
أَرَّخْتُverb
- 1.to date (a document)both
To record the date of an event or document. This is presented as a synonym for ورّخ.
Parallel reading
العجين الذي أكثر ماؤه حتى رق.
The dough whose water was increased until it became thin.
وقد ورخ العجين يورخ ورخا: استرخى.
And the dough became relaxed, it becomes relaxed, relaxation: it became loose.
وأورخته أنا.
And I made it relaxed.

وورخت الكتاب بيوم كذا، مثل أرخته.
And I dated the book with such-and-such a day, like I dated it.
